Signs You Need Window Regulator Repair
Window regulator repair becomes necessary when the window regulator assembly cannot raise or lower the door glass smoothly or when the power window system shows clear failure signs. Speedy Mobile Auto Glass diagnoses window regulator problems by inspecting the window regulator assembly, window motor operation, window switch signals, and door glass movement to confirm when window regulator repair is required.
Window won’t roll up or drop into the door A broken cable on a cable type regulator or a stripped gear on a gear drive regulator can cause the door glass to drop inside the door. Drivers often hear a snap when the regulator cable breaks, followed by the window sliding down and failing to stay in position.
Power window stuck halfway or moves crooked A misaligned window track, worn guide, or loose carrier plate can force the door glass to bind during power window operation. The window may tilt forward or backward and scrape against the run channel as the regulator attempts to move the glass.
You press the button and hear the motor, but the glass won’t move
The electric motor may spin while the regulator cable slips, a pulley fails, or the regulator assembly separates from the carrier plate. This condition often produces a buzzing sound while the door glass remains stationary.
Slow window movement or repeated stops A failing window motor, corrosion inside the door cavity, or a jammed window regulator mechanism can slow window travel or interrupt movement. Vehicles equipped with anti-pinch technology may reverse the glass when the regulator system detects resistance.
No response from the switch on the driver's or passenger's door A power window that shows no response may involve a faulty window switch, wiring harness damage, or a window control module problem. Speedy Mobile Auto Glass diagnoses the window switch circuit and electrical connectors before replacing the window regulator components.

A window regulator is the mechanical assembly inside a vehicle door that raises and lowers the door glass. Manual regulators use a hand crank and gear mechanism. Power window regulators use an electric motor, cables or scissor arms, and a control switch to move the glass smoothly along the window track.
Window regulator repair starts with diagnosing the power window system for motor, switch, or cable failure. Technicians remove the door panel, secure the glass, replace or repair the faulty regulator assembly, and reinstall components. They align the window track and test full up-and-down operation to confirm smooth movement and proper sealing.
Replace the window regulator when the cable is broken, the gear drive is stripped, or the regulator frame is bent or damaged. Repair or replace only the motor or switch when the regulator mechanism moves freely and shows no structural damage. Proper diagnosis confirms the correct fix.
Window regulator repair takes 45 to 90 minutes for most vehicles once work begins. Total time depends on door panel complexity, glass position, and whether the repair involves the regulator, the motor, or both. Vehicles with tight access or additional trim components may require extra time.
